Bryony House is a shelter for abused women and their children. It has been operating in Halifax for 31 years, and is the largest transition house for women in Nova Scotia. Due to a funding freeze from the provincial government, Bryony House has not seen a funding increase since 1996. This summer Bryony House cut it's outreach services. Pressure is now mounting for the NDP government to help with immediate funding.
